Space Saving A traditional wood-burning stove with a flat-fronted design takes up a lot of wall and floor area which may limit the placement of furniture in rooms. A corner log burner offers the warmth and comfort of a fireplace, without taking up space. This kind of stove is perfect for smaller spaces such as townhouses and apartments that are narrow. It's also ideal for open kitchens and dining areas, where it can create a peaceful atmosphere at night as you prepare food or play board games, or simply relax with family and friends. In addition the corner woodburner is the ideal option for modern self-build or extension projects. Modern wood stoves are designed to be energy efficient and in line with Eco Design 2022 legislation, which means they consume less fuel to produce the same amount of heat, making them a great choice for modern homes. If you are planning to build a new home or extension project installing the corner woodburning stove will make space and provide corners that are not being used the chance to be used for something else. Energy Efficiency There are many energy efficiency features you can look for in a wood stove. They include efficiency of combustion and overall efficiency, which measures the quantity of heat delivered to the room. british wood burning stoves maintains a database that contains details on the efficiency ratings of each model. There is also the rating for the heating capacity, which will tell you how much hot air will be produced by the stove. The fuel type also affects the effectiveness of a stove. If you're buying a wood burning stove it is possible to select one that burns pellets or logs instead of traditional brquettes. Logs and pellets are more efficient than briquettes and they don't generate the same amount of particulate emission. Some stoves come with a log storage compartment that lets you store longer logs.
